This program allows you to convert Real Media (.rm) files to Windows Video (.avi)
The program has to be run through DOS and you use the command.
tinra.exe file: realfile.rm avifile.avi
The bits in bold are what you type in, the bits in italic are what you have to specify. It's best to rename any Real Media file to less than seven letters (i.e. 'Channel Five Ident Orange.rm' should really be renamed 'five.rm' first, before using this program.)
Once you have done that, it should take just under a minute (squares will appear on the screen showing progress).
Then you can see the uncompressed AVI file (with higher quality than Real Media).

Some of you may download TV Home's files as '.RAM' files. Rename them first to '.RM' before using Tinra.
